Coastal Tourism Expansion by SEZAD: Key Opportunities for Investors and Entrepreneurs in Oman
آل الدقم: The Special Economic Zone at Duqm (SEZAD) is progressing with a significant coastal tourism master plan designed to transform Duqm into a comprehensive tourism and investment hub on the Arabian Sea.
This initiative aims to establish a 16-kilometre waterfront enhanced by a range of amenities, including hotels, resorts, tourist accommodations, public spaces, walking trails, eco-tourism facilities, and sustainable infrastructure. The plan leverages Duqm’s natural attributes, such as its sandy beaches, coastal landscapes, and unique rock formations, as well as its proximity to the Port of Duqm and Duqm Airport.
Central to the master plan is the creation of a world-class marina, alongside recreational and cultural facilities, health and wellness areas, an equestrian club, and a golf course. These components are intended to diversify the tourism offerings and attract both visitors and investors.
By 2030, the project aims to establish seven hotels and resorts, providing 687 hotel rooms و 870 residential units, with a target of attracting more than 200,000 tourists annually. By 2040, it is expected to expand to 14 hotels with around 1,990 rooms, 3,770 residential units، و 697 holiday homes, projecting annual tourist arrivals to reach approximately 740,000.
Additionally, the development will feature activity and entertainment centres, shopping areas, integrated residential and tourism districts, a waterfront promenade, and new residential communities.
مهندس Abdullah bin Salim al Hakmani, Director of the Technical Affairs Department and Project Manager for the coastal tourism area in SEZAD, emphasized that the project is part of the zone’s Five-Year Plan 2026–2030. He stated that the plan focuses on enhancing Duqm’s attractiveness for tourism investments and partnerships by optimizing its natural assets and establishing a coherent urban framework for future growth.
Al Hakmani highlighted the coastal area’s strategic position overlooking the Arabian Sea and its distinctive geological features, which support its tourism potential. He noted that work is underway on a 14-kilometre dual coastal tourism road, aimed at connecting various urban sectors within the master plan, improving access to land plots, and linking the area to the fishing port and city center.
Currently, the area hosts several existing and planned tourism projects covering around two square kilometres, which is about ۶.۵ درصد of the total development area. By the end of 2025, committed tourism investments in SEZAD are expected to reach approximately RO 853 million, encompassing both existing and planned initiatives.
Al Hakmani mentioned that Duqm currently offers around 2,000 hotel rooms across various categories, reinforcing its capacity to support the anticipated growth in tourism.
This project aligns with SEZAD’s broader strategy to integrate sustainable tourism, improve quality of life, and promote economic diversification, in accordance with چشمانداز عمان ۲۰۴۰ and national efforts to enhance investment in promising non-oil sectors.
